Planting Calendar for Watermelon

Frost tolerance for watermelon: Not tolerant of frost.
When to plant: After the last frost has passed.

It's probably not a good idea to plant watermelon until after all chance of frost has passed because they do not do well in cold weather.

The earliest that you can plant watermelon in Littleton is April. However, you really should wait until May if you don't want to take any chances.

The last month that you can plant watermelon and expect a good harvest is probably August. If you wait any later than that and your watermelon may not have a chance to really do well. If you are starting your watermelon indoors then you might be able to get away with starting them a couple of weeks earlier.

Last Frost Date

The average date of last frost is April 15 in Littleton. It might get as low as -15°F during the coldest months of winter.

Remember that USDA zone info for Littleton is just an average and the actual date of last frost will vary from year to year. Half of the time in Littleton there is a last frost after April 15 so always be ready to cover your watermelon in the event of a late frost.
